Topsky C4C-6
The TOPSKY C4C-6 Gaming Chair can be adjusted to a variety of positions. The chair can be reclined from a comfortable 90 degree to fully reclining at 175 degrees. A high-back design provides comfort for your back and feet. This is especially important when you play games. For greater comfort, the chair has a removable lumbar cushion (and a pillow for the headrest) and a headrest cushion (which can be removed).

Secretlab Titan Evo XL 2022
The Secretlab Titan Evo XL gaming chair is made with premium materials and an ergonomic design. The magnetic headrest and 4-way adjustable lumbar support offer maximum comfort and ease of movement. It is available in three sizes and comes with unique video game designs. This gaming chair is highly recommended by gamers. This is the best gaming chair currently available. X Rocker
The X Rocker gaming seat comes equipped with a 5 speaker subwoofer. The built-in subwoofer produces deep bass tones that can fill any room or theater. AFM technology is also available on certain models. It's commonly used in HiFi stereo systems to improve the sound quality. The X Rocker comes with a power indicator, and a control knob that allows you to turn on/off/turn down the volume.
Cougar Argo
Cougar ARGO has a reputation for being an ergonomic gaming seat. It is recommended for gamers who want to enjoy the best gaming experience. The chair features a premium aluminum frame with breathable PVC leather seats and backrest covers. It also has adjustable lumbar support. The chair's backrest and seat are adjustable. It also features three-dimensional armrests that provide support and comfort. Although the price tag of $499 is somewhat high, it is very well worth it.
